ASSA ABLOY Completes Acquisition of TeleAlarm Group: Enhancing Remote Care Solutions
ASSA ABLOY Strengthens Senior Care Offerings with TeleAlarm Acquisition
In a strategic move that underscores its commitment to advancing technology in the care sector, ASSA ABLOY has acquired TeleAlarm Group, a notable European provider of remote care solutions. Founded in 1956 and based in Leipzig, Germany, TeleAlarm specializes in developing integrated hardware and software technologies that enhance the independence of individuals in social and home care environments.
The acquisition was announced by ASSA ABLOY on May 16, 2025, with President and CEO Nico Delvaux expressing enthusiasm about the addition of TeleAlarm to their portfolio. Delvaux emphasized that the integration of TeleAlarm aligns perfectly with ASSA ABLOY's focus on senior care, providing new growth opportunities within its business operations. He stated, "I am very pleased to welcome TeleAlarm into ASSA ABLOY, an exciting technological addition that will reinforce our current offerings within the Senior Care business area."
Stephanie Ordan, Executive Vice President and Head of Global Technologies at ASSA ABLOY, echoed these sentiments, highlighting TeleAlarm's capabilities in remote care technology. According to Ordan, TeleAlarm serves a diverse customer base across the social care and home care segments, making it a valuable addition to the company's Global Solutions business area. The strong research and development framework that TeleAlarm possesses is expected to expand ASSA ABLOY's core capabilities in the sector.
With about 70 employees, TeleAlarm brings its expertise in remote caregiving technology to ASSA ABLOY. The company recorded sales of approximately MEUR 29 in 2024, which translates to around MSEK 330, showcasing a solid EBIT margin. This acquisition is projected to be beneficial to earnings per share right from the onset, marking a promising financial outlook for ASSA ABLOY moving forward.
